关于网站广告和过滤器的那些事
创始人
2024-03-01 17:22:42
0

经常来 Linux 中国(https://linux.cn/)的同学可能注意到了,这两天你会在我们的网页顶部看到一个固顶的红色提示信息,喏,就是这样的:

我们的反广告过滤器的提示

嗯嗯,我们没有被黑,这个提示消息是我们主动放的——如果你看到了这个消息,说明是你的浏览器上的广告过滤器(如 ABP、ADblock 等)将我们加到黑名单了。因此,这是我们在无奈之下所作出的反应。

作为一家开源站点,——嗯,我要首先打一张悲情牌——我们有相当部分的收入来自于网站广告投放,还有部分则是微信广告。这些费用用来支付网站的基础设施投入,比如硬件、托管等费用,还要支付运营成本,比如说站长我的生活来源。

我去检查了一下广告过滤软件所常用的黑名单列表,比如 easylistchina+easylist,只是搜索“linux”这个关键字,就有60条匹配,也就是说大部分和 Linux 相关的站点都被加入了广告过滤的黑名单了,我想,这些站点可能也没钱申请加入白名单。

那么,如果访客使用了广告过滤器(据我所知,很多人都会使用广告过滤器,尤其是技术圈子,包括我本人也在使用),那么这些广告就会被屏蔽。这样带来了几个后果:

  • 我们为投放广告的甲方所提供的曝光量不能兑现,因此从商业道德上不对,而且也不会有人再投放了
  • 我们的页面呈现效果会乱掉,比如开了天窗或内容都挤在一起了

针对这种情况,其实,我们之前都是随时调整广告代码,以规避过滤;但是,这种博弈越来越复杂,我们也终于累了。所以,做出了这样的选择,请您——我们的访客——主动对本站关闭广告过滤器。

其实,最初本站是没有投放广告的计划的,但是自力运营了几年之后,我们也需要一些资金支持持续的运营,因此,以审慎的态度,我们接受了部分广告投放。就目前而言,我们在广告方面的策略如下:

  • 只接受针对特定于我们访客的广告,比如说,我们的访客绝大部分都是 IT 行业的,包括学生、工程师、开源爱好者等,所以,我们只接受针对这种受众群体的广告
  • 只接受正面的广告,不接受具有不良诱导和攻击性的广告
  • 只接受静态的 JPG 图片投放,不接受那种闪闪发光的 GIF 动画或 Flash 广告(这里只有一则违例广告)
  • 不接受第三方 JS 代码的广告投放,以避免用户隐私泄露
  • 不接受侵入式广告,比如那种满屏乱飞的广告、遮挡内容的广告
  • 不接受我们认为商誉不好的广告商的广告
  • 不接受难看的广告,这会闪瞎我们访客的钛合金眼睛

在设置这个提醒的时候,虽然我们希望能醒目的提醒到所有的用户,但是还是将这个提示条尽量放到一个不太扰人的位置,至少不会太影响阅读体验。

虽然做了如上决定,但是我还是有些不安,所以,就此事和大家做个说明,也想听听大家的意见和建议。请在下面发表您的意见。

相关内容

部署 ABP Framew...
在部署ABP Framework MAUI应用到Android 1...
2025-01-07 05:31:12
不使用ORM的ABP
在ABP框架中,ORM(对象关系映射)是一种常用的数据访问方式。但...
2024-12-29 05:01:32
Blazor错误CORS策...
要解决Blazor中的CORS策略错误,并解决IIS ABP.io...
2024-12-21 02:30:48
Badblocks - P...
要在Python3中正确捕获输出和错误,并实时显示输出,可以使用s...
2024-11-20 07:01:19
badblocks: 在尝...
这个错误通常是由于设备正在使用或被挂载而导致的。可以尝试以下解决方...
2024-11-20 07:01:01
Asp.net boile...
Asp.net Boilerplate (abp) 是一个基于AS...
2024-11-11 22:30:18

热门资讯

Helix:高级 Linux ... 说到 基于终端的文本编辑器,通常 Vim、Emacs 和 Nano 受到了关注。这并不意味着没有其他...
使用 KRAWL 扫描 Kub... 用 KRAWL 脚本来识别 Kubernetes Pod 和容器中的错误。当你使用 Kubernet...
JStock:Linux 上不... 如果你在股票市场做投资,那么你可能非常清楚投资组合管理计划有多重要。管理投资组合的目标是依据你能承受...
Epic 游戏商店现在可在 S... 现在可以在 Steam Deck 上运行 Epic 游戏商店了,几乎无懈可击! 但是,它是非官方的。...
《Apex 英雄》正式可在 S... 《Apex 英雄》现已通过 Steam Deck 验证,这使其成为支持 Linux 的顶级多人游戏之...
从 Yum 更新中排除特定/某... 作为系统更新的一部分,你也许需要在基于 Red Hat 系统中由于应用依赖排除一些软件包。如果是,如...
通过 SaltStack 管理... 我在搜索Puppet的替代品时,偶然间碰到了Salt。我喜欢puppet,但是我又爱上Salt了:)...
如何在 Github 上创建一... 学习如何复刻一个仓库,进行更改,并要求维护人员审查并合并它。你知道如何使用 git 了,你有一个 G...
Opera 浏览器内置的 VP... 昨天我们报道过 Opera 浏览器内置了 VPN 服务,用户打开它可以防止他们的在线活动被窥视。不过...
如何检查你的 Linux 系统... 不知道在使用哪个初始化系统?以下是方法。每个主流 Linux 发行版(包括 Ubuntu、Fedor...